WebMay 4, 2024 · Penalties for violators of the Hands-Free Georgia Act are $50 for a first offense, $100 for a second and three or more violations will result in fines of $150. First-time offenders may have their fee waived by purchasing a Bluetooth device and providing proof of the purchase. Georgia is the 16th state to ban motorists from holding phones and ... WebFeb 20, 2014 · In 2013, nearly 19,610 citations were written for violating the state’s hands free cell phone law. The law bans texting while driving, as well as bans the use of hand-held cell phones and the use of other mobile devices while driving. Drivers are required to use hands-free technology in order to use a cell phone while driving. WebUsing a smartphone while driving in Rhode Island carries a fine of up to $100 for a first offense. South Carolina If you violate the anti-texting and driving law in South Carolina you will have to pay a fine of $25. South Dakota Using a mobile device while driving is prohibited in South Dakota and carries a fine of $100. Tennessee
